Job description

This growing and powerful charity is ambitious and committed to supporting young people affected by violence and their families. As their new Finance Officer, you’ll play a key role in making sure every penny is managed with precision, transparency and purpose, helping them make a bigger impact in the communities we serve.

About the role

Location: South East London, a short walk from Peckham Rye station (with some flexible working)
Salary: £26,000 – £30,000 per annum, depending on experience
Contract: Temporary (strong possibility of a temporary to permanent transfer)
Hours: 35 hours per week

You’ll be the go-to person for all things finance, working closely with the Director of Finance and Operations. From processing day-to-day transactions to supporting annual audits, you’ll ensure their financial systems run smoothly and in line with best practice for charities. Your role will involve:

  • Processing accounts payable and receivable with accuracy and timeliness.
  • Preparing monthly management accounts and variance analysis.
  • Managing staff expenses and ensuring policy compliance.
  • Assisting with budgets, forecasts, VAT returns, Gift Aid claims and payroll.
  • Reconciling bank accounts and ensuring financial records are audit-ready.
  • Tracking restricted and unrestricted funding streams to meet donor reporting requirements.

About you
You’ll bring at least two years’ experience in a financial role (ideally within a charity) and a working knowledge of VAT, Gift Aid and managing diverse funding streams. You’ll have:

  • Great attention to detail and the ability to meet deadlines.
  • Confidence with Excel and ideally Xero.
  • A knack for explaining financial matters clearly to non-finance colleagues.
  • A proactive, problem-solving mindset and a collaborative approach.

An AAT qualification (or equivalent) would be great, but what really matters is your ability to keep the finances watertight while sharing their passion for the mission.
